About The Event

Hosted by the DC Department of Parks and Recreation and Inspired by Mayor Muriel Bowser and the history-making women of our nation’s capital,

The FITDC HerStory 5K, powered by AETNA, is a free run/walk that attracts thousands of DC residents and folks from around the country to commemorate Women’s History Month, live and in person from Freedom Plaza. This event is dog friendly and stroller friendly. This annual event pays homage to the 350,000 women and girls living in the nation’s capital, and the 165 million women and girls across the country.

Get ready for a downtown DC party featuring a pre-race lineup of speakers headlined by Mayor Bowser, a scenic race route down Pennsylvania Ave, a plaza adorned with quotes for HERstory making women,  pop-up exhibits about women’s history, and a post-race finish festival with music, giveaways, and vendors from local women-owned businesses.
